We are looking for a CNC Mill Operator to join our Greenwood, IN facility on a 2nd shift schedule. You will operate 3-axis or 4-axis Haas Mills to perform various machine functions, such as cutting, drilling, milling, reaming, boring, and broaching of metallic and nonmetallic work pieces.

What You’ll Do:

  • Reads and interprets blueprints, planning sheets, sketches, and related technical data to determine tooling requirements, setup procedures, control settings, and machining methods and sequences.
  • Prepares tools needed for machining operations; Verifies that fixture setup meets acceptable quality standards regarding milling and boring sizes, depths, angles, or other specifications.
  • Mounts, aligns, and secures tooling, attachments, and work-piece on machine; Assembles cutting tools in tool holders and positions tool holders in machine magazines.
  • Loads control media, such as tape, card, or disk, in machine controller or enters commands to retrieve preprogrammed instructions from database.
  • Calculates and sets machine controls to position spindle in relationship to work piece and to regulate factors such as cutting depth, speed, feed, and coolant flow.
  • Conducts prove-outs and manual programming during setups; only when approved by Supervisor.
  • Starts machine and monitors displays and machine operation to detect malfunctions.
  • Stops machine to change cutting tools and setup according to required machining sequence or to measure parts for conformance to blueprint specifications.
  • Enters commands or manually adjusts machine controls to correct malfunctions or out-of-tolerance machining.
  • Operates machine manually to perform non-automated functions and when automatic programming is faulty or machine malfunctions.
  • Discusses control media errors with supervisor or programming personnel to resolve problems.
  • Cleans machine, tooling, and parts; Performs machine maintenance as needed or required.
  • Adheres to established company policies and procedures paying special attention to safety regulations; Wears personal protective equipment in accordance with safety and training guidelines.
  • Helps train new employees as required.
